Community Tasting Notes 22

  • clayfu wrote:

    December 20, 2023 - very balanced and seamless right now. Surprised by how lithe the wine feels as a couple years ago it felt like a reduction powerhouse. Lots of plush orchard fruit with undertones of gentle acidity. Very drinkable. But what coche isn’t?

  • lepetitchateau wrote: 94 points

    October 23, 2023 - Paired with the 2011 Coche PM Enseigneres, this showed more integration and depth, power with restraint. A delicious wine but also shows how Puligny-Montrachet is not the strength of the Domain.

  • Alex G. Likes this wine:

    September 29, 2023 - The salinity and sweetness are remarkable here, such balance and complexity. The only place where it lost out to some of the Meursault on the table today was finish, it didn't quite have the length. The attack is so delightful though, that it really is nitpicking about the finish. This is a great wine, and it seems like it's at about peak wouldn't keep these for the long haul so drink up.

  • Satoshi Nakamoto Likes this wine: 97 points

    November 6, 2022 - Absolutely love everything about this wine. Love the flint and mineral on the nose. It has such bright and penetrating acid on the palate with precise notes of stone fruit, white florals, and fresh citrus peel. Long finish. Always a privilege to have this showstopper.

  • Burgnick Likes this wine: 93 points

    October 4, 2022 - Coche gunflint, citrus, and fireworks. Quite upfront on the nose but palate takes time to fully unfold. Very nice.
